We were called to reports of a collision between a van and a number of people outside Kirk Hallam Community Hall in Kenilworth Drive, Kirk Hallam at 9am this morning.
Derbyshire Fire and Rescue Service and East Midlands Ambulance Service were also in attendance, and three people were treated for injuries at the scene, two are described as having serious but not life-threatening injuries and one minor.
A 37-year-old man from Long Eaton has been arrested on suspicion of assault occasioning grievous bodily harm with intent.
An investigation is in its early stages and enquiries are ongoing.
